Transaction 18400007ff939059162418b588ab2a10b629d1f3ed47cc02ec23376431e0983e
1 Input
1 Output
-
18400007ff939059162418b588ab2a10b629d1f3ed47cc02ec23376431e0983e:0
- value
- 62944
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bb1dc2669dc232e6ad943c7d83f367105866478ecb0d54906789107cf746d917
- address
- bc1phvwuye5acgewdtv5837c8um8zpvxv3uwevx4fyr83yg8ea6xmyts73g34q